North Cowichan/Duncan RCMP are asking for the public’s help in locating a missing woman who was last seen in the fall of 2020.
According to RCMP, they are looking to locate 40-year-old Jessica James who was last seen in the West Shore area.
Family members say they are concerned for her well-being and that it is out of character for her to not be in contact for this length of time, although she has gone months between family contacts in the past.
RCMP did note they have followed up on several potential sightings and leads, however, she remains missing at this time.
James is described as a white woman who stands 5’5″ with a slender build. She has green eyes, brown hair, and several tattoos on her left arm.
